Signs Your Furnace Needs Professional Attention
Heating systems often show warning signs before a full breakdown. Recognizing early symptoms helps reduce the risk of emergency failures and larger repair costs.
Watch for these indicators:
- A sudden increase in heating bills
- Persistent dust buildup or poor air quality
- A furnace that runs constantly without reaching temperature
- Burning or musty odors during operation
- Delayed ignition or repeated system restarts
Early service can improve system safety, airflow, and heating consistency.

What To Expect From Furnace Service
A clear service process helps reduce stress and makes each visit easier to understand. Our team focuses on keeping appointments structured, transparent, and straightforward from start to finish.
During a furnace service visit, we review the comfort or performance issues you have noticed, inspect key components like burners, safety controls, filters, and airflow, and check thermostat communication and system cycling. We then test overall system operation to identify any performance or safety concerns.
After the inspection, we provide clear recommendations and upfront pricing before any work begins, explaining which issues affect safety, efficiency, and reliable heating performance.

Commonly Asked Questions
How often should furnace service be scheduled?
Most furnaces benefit from professional service once per year to maintain performance, safety, and efficiency.
What is included in a furnace inspection?
Inspections typically cover burners, safety controls, airflow components, thermostat communication, and overall system operation.
Can furnace maintenance lower heating costs?
Yes, clean and properly adjusted systems often operate more efficiently, which can reduce energy waste.
How long does a furnace service visit take?
Most visits take about one to two hours, depending on system condition and any issues discovered.
Is furnace service different from furnace repair?
Service includes inspection, cleaning, and adjustments, while repair focuses on fixing specific component failures.
Do older furnaces still benefit from maintenance?
Yes, regular service can help older systems operate more reliably and safely for as long as possible.
Does furnace service improve indoor comfort?
Proper airflow, balanced heating, and correct thermostat operation all contribute to more consistent comfort.
